ANSWER

The wavelength of the earthquake wave is 1000 m

EXPLANATION

From the question;

the speed,
[tex]c = 15 \: km {s}^{ - 1} = 15000 \: m {s}^{ - 1} [/tex]
frequency,
[tex]f = 15 \: Hz[/tex]
The relationship between wavelength,frequency and speed of a wave is given as
[tex]f = \frac{c}{ \lambda} [/tex]
This implies that,
[tex]{ \lambda} = \frac{c}{f} [/tex]
[tex]{ \lambda} = \frac{15000}{15} [/tex]
[tex]{ \lambda} = 1000 \: m[/tex]
Hence the wavelength of the earthquake wave is
[tex]1000 \: m[/tex]
